+/*
+Driver: ni_atmio
+Description: National Instruments AT-MIO-E series
+Author: ds
+Devices: [National Instruments] AT-MIO-16E-1 (ni_atmio),
+ AT-MIO-16E-2, AT-MIO-16E-10, AT-MIO-16DE-10, AT-MIO-64E-3,
+ AT-MIO-16XE-50, AT-MIO-16XE-10, AT-AI-16XE-10
+Status: works
+Updated: Thu May 1 20:03:02 CDT 2003
+
+The driver has 2.6 kernel isapnp support, and
+will automatically probe for a supported board if the
+I/O base is left unspecified with comedi_config.
+However, many of
+the isapnp id numbers are unknown. If your board is not
+recognized, please send the output of 'cat /proc/isapnp'
+(you may need to modprobe the isa-pnp module for
+/proc/isapnp to exist) so the
+id numbers for your board can be added to the driver.
+
+Otherwise, you can use the isapnptools package to configure
+your board. Use isapnp to
+configure the I/O base and IRQ for the board, and then pass
+the same values as
+parameters in comedi_config. A sample isapnp.conf file is included
+in the etc/ directory of Comedilib.
+
+Comedilib includes a utility to autocalibrate these boards. The
+boards seem to boot into a state where the all calibration DACs
+are at one extreme of their range, thus the default calibration
+is terrible. Calibration at boot is strongly encouraged.
+
+To use the extended digital I/O on some of the boards, enable the
+8255 driver when configuring the Comedi source tree.
+
+External triggering is supported for some events. The channel index
+(scan_begin_arg, etc.) maps to PFI0 - PFI9.
+
+Some of the more esoteric triggering possibilities of these boards
+are not supported.
+*/

+/* How we access windowed registers */
+
+/* We automatically take advantage of STC registers that can be
+ * read/written directly in the I/O space of the board. The
+ * AT-MIO devices map the low 8 STC registers to iobase+addr*2. */
+
+static void ni_atmio_win_out(comedi_device * dev, uint16_t data, int addr)
+{
+ unsigned long flags;
+
+ comedi_spin_lock_irqsave(&devpriv->window_lock, flags);
+ if ((addr) < 8) {
+ ni_writew(data, addr * 2);
+ } else {
+ ni_writew(addr, Window_Address);
+ ni_writew(data, Window_Data);
+ }
+ comedi_spin_unlock_irqrestore(&devpriv->window_lock, flags);
+}
+
+static uint16_t ni_atmio_win_in(comedi_device * dev, int addr)
+{
+ unsigned long flags;
+ uint16_t ret;
+
+ comedi_spin_lock_irqsave(&devpriv->window_lock, flags);
+ if (addr < 8) {
+ ret = ni_readw(addr * 2);
+ } else {
+ ni_writew(addr, Window_Address);
+ ret = ni_readw(Window_Data);
+ }
+ comedi_spin_unlock_irqrestore(&devpriv->window_lock, flags);
+
+ return ret;
+}
